Adivi Sesh’s upcoming film “Dacoit” has been officially pushed out of its March 2026 release window, with the makers yet to lock a new date. The film was earlier scheduled to hit theatres on March 19, but will now avoid a direct box-office clash with “Dhurandhar: The Revenge.”
The decision comes in view of the massive pan-India release planned for “Dhurandhar: The Revenge,” which is set to arrive in five languages worldwide on the same date. Trade circles suggest the makers of “Dacoit” felt it would be difficult to secure adequate screens, particularly in the Hindi market.
The film has had a prolonged production journey marked by delays. Shruti Haasan, who was initially cast as the female lead, exited the project due to creative differences. Mrunal Thakur later joined the film, forcing the team to reshoot all previously filmed portions, significantly impacting timelines.
Although Adivi Sesh had earlier stated that competition would not influence the film’s release strategy, the team has now opted for a safer window. A new release date is expected to be announced in the coming weeks.
Touted as an action-packed love story, “Dacoit” stars Adivi Sesh, Mrunal Thakur, and Anurag Kashyap in pivotal roles. The film marks the directorial debut of cinematographer Shaneil Deo and is produced by Supriya Yarlagadda.
